The Mariachi and The Rattlesnake Witch
Matt Koski
United States, 2019, 5 min.
In English.
This film is family friendly.
AIFF Award Winner:
Jury Award for Creative Achievement
A lone mariachi commits atrocities while under the influence of supernatural forces. When he comes to, he's arrested and sentenced to death. But Death and The Rattlesnake Witch have other plans.
Director's Statement
This short film is part of a larger supernatural thriller I started animating 6 years ago. The Sonoran Desert is a part of my upbringing "” watching the moon rise and hearing the coyotes yapping in the distance" have simmered in my subconscious since. It's influenced my music and animation. I welcome you a glimpse into my mind with El Mariachi and The Rattlesnake Witch.
